Ticket QT-318: Sign-off needed for Shrinkray CLI release

The Shrinkray CLI for batch image resizing is ready for its 2.0 release. New team members should note the scope: parallel resize workers, EXIF preservation flags, and the new manifest-driven batch mode. Tests pass on all supported platforms and the migration notes are drafted. Per Ondrell Labs release policy, the build cannot ship until a formal sign-off is recorded. The approver responsible for this sign-off is named below.

signatory, yahog-badug: Quenix Ulaael

**Q: How do I trace a request across the Fernloft microservices before sign-off?**

A: Easy — every request gets a `trace-ribbon` header at the edge, and Skylark Viewer stitches the spans together. Filter by release tag to see only your candidate build. If the tracing dashboard asks you to re-authenticate during a release window, use the standby passphrase provided directly below.

strongbox words: rusael-wenmir-quenir-ralvan-novix-holath-belax

Subject: Pilot update — Fernlow Markets

Executive team,

The 12-store pilot with Fernlow Markets ends on the 30th. Early figures show basket uplift of 7% in participating stores, with hardware costs running slightly over plan. Finance will circulate a full unit-economics model next week. Decision on rollout is due at month-end. The implications for our broader roadmap follow below.

confidential, kahog-bawif: The northern region missed its Pramir quota by 20.0 percent last quarter. Casaxek Freight plans to lower the Fraion list price by 41.5 percent in December. The finance team signed off on a budget of $236.4 million for Project Druius. The renewal with Fenysix Partners closes at $91.3 million a year, 2.1 percent below the last contract.

Subject: On-call notes for Gridwright

Welcome to the rotation. Gridwright is our crossword generator; it runs nightly and publishes puzzles to the Foxmere app. Most pages are benign — the solver occasionally times out on themed grids with heavy symmetry constraints. Restart the worker, requeue the batch, and note it in the log. Escalate only if two consecutive runs fail. The runbook, alert thresholds, and requeue commands are on the internal page below.

wiki page, kahog-hahig: https://vault.zemvargrid.internal/display/deploy/repo/settings/merge_requests/job/settings/6f3b933774dbc5320a4daa18